Review for Project Linus, Belton, MO, USA
I have volunteered for Project Linus for 15 years. The blankets we give to children are priceless to them. We usually do not see the children who receive the blankets, we get letters or feedback from hospitals, shelters and pantries. Years later we still hear from people who have their Project Linus blanket and will not give it up. Our blankets bring so much joy and comfort to children. When I deliver blankets to our local shelter I hear so many amazing stories. One mother thanked me for a baby blanket. She only had Dad’s shirt to use as a blanket and it was falling apart. Another child saw me delivering blankets and begged me for one with rainbows. Her Mom said they had to leave in a hurry and they only had the clothes they were wearing and pleaded with me to let her have the blanket. The child got the blanket and just squeezed it until I left, the Mom had tears in her eyes while thanking me. There are so many stories but the best part about being a volunteer for Project Linus is knowing the happiness and love each child feels when getting one of our blankets.
